Overview

Hongjing Liang is affiliated with the University of Electronic Science and Technology of China. Their research primarily spans the fields of Computer Science and Engineering, with a focus on subfields such as Computer Networks and Communications, Control and Systems Engineering, and Computational Theory and Mathematics. Additional areas of study include Artificial Intelligence and Atomic and Molecular Physics, and Optics.

The research output of Hongjing Liang includes significant contributions to topics like Distributed Control Multi-Agent Systems, Adaptive Control of Nonlinear Systems, and Adaptive Dynamic Programming Control. Other important topics covered are Neural Networks Stability and Synchronization, Stability and Control of Uncertain Systems, Advanced Control Systems Optimization, and Smart Grid Security and Resilience.

Frequent publication venues where Liang's work appears include the International Journal of Robust and Nonlinear Control, IEEE Transactions on Systems Man and Cybernetics Systems, IEEE Transactions on Fuzzy Systems, IEEE Transactions on Cybernetics, and the International Journal of Systems Science.

Some of Hongjing Liang's recent papers are:

  • Neural-Network-Based Event-Triggered Adaptive Control of Nonaffine Nonlinear Multiagent Systems With Dynamic Uncertainties (2020), IEEE Transactions on Neural Networks and Learning Systems
  • Event-Triggered Fuzzy Bipartite Tracking Control for Network Systems Based on Distributed Reduced-Order Observers (2020), IEEE Transactions on Fuzzy Systems
  • Observer-Based Dynamic Event-Triggered Control for Multiagent Systems With Time-Varying Delay (2022), IEEE Transactions on Cybernetics

Frequent coauthors collaborating with Hongjing Liang include Yingnan Pan, Tieshan Li, Hong Xue, Liang Cao, and Huaguang Zhang.
